Australian Defence Force called in to help with transferring positive cases and close contacts
The Northern Territory’s COVID-19 outbreak is expected to grow beyond currently locked down areas after nine new cases were detected in the remote community of Binjari, about 320km south of Darwin.
Binjari and nearby Rockhole have been placed into strict lockdown in response to the outbreak, and the Australian Defence Force has been called in to help with transferring positive cases and close contacts.
